Ingredients you’ll need

  • Ground beef
  • Onion – I prefer red onion in this recipe, but you can also use yellow or white onion if that’s what you already have at home.
  • Garlic cloves
  • Canned diced tomatoes
  • Canned kidney beans
  • Stout beer – Guinness is probably the easiest stout beer to find, but feel free to use your favorite or something local, like I did with an Imperial Stout from Karl Strauss.
  • Chipotle peppers in adobo sauce – these peppers are easy to find at the grocery store near the other canned peppers, chilies and hot sauce.
  • Brown sugar
  • Seasonings – black pepper, paprika, cumin, and kosher salt
  • Olive oil

Step by step instructions

  • Cook the beef. Pour the olive oil into a large skilletover medium heat. Add the onion, sauté for 4-5 minutes, then add the garlic. Sauté for 1 minute, then add the ground beef and cook through.
  • Load the slow cooker. Add the diced tomatoes, kidney beans, chipotle peppersand ground beef to a slow cooker set to low.
Crock Pot Chili Recipe with Chipotle & Stout - WhitneyBond.com (3)
  • Add in the flavor. Pour the stout beer over the chili and mix together. Then add the adobo sauce, brown sugar, black pepper, paprika, cumin and kosher salt.
Crock Pot Chili Recipe with Chipotle & Stout - WhitneyBond.com (4)
  • Let the slow cooker do its thing. Stir everything together, cover and cook on low for 6-8 hours, or on high for 3-4 hours.
  • Enjoy! Serve on its own or with your favorite chili toppings, like shredded cheddar cheese, diced avocado or fresh chopped cilantro.

Frequently asked questions

  • What does beer do for chili? Pouring beer into your chili adds an amazing deep and malty flavor. The alcohol cooks off though, so you don’t have to worry about catching a buzz from your dinner!
  • Can you put raw ground beef in a slow cooker? Technically yes you can, but it is not recommended for this chili recipe. Browning it first adds a nice flavor, and it allows you to break it up so that it evenly disperses throughout the chili.
  • Is chili better in a slow cooker? I would argue that yes, making chili in a slow cooker greatly improves the taste. Just like sauces, dressings and marinades, flavors get better with time as they are allowed to meld together. Slow cooking lets the beef and beans soak up all of the yummy goodness!
